Herbert Meehan Obituary

Obituary published on Legacy.com by Ratterman & Sons Funeral Home - Bardstown on Feb. 17, 2026.
Herbert Edward Meehan, 91, passed away peacefully on Sunday, February 15, 2026.

Born on March 14, 1934, in Queens. Ed was the son of Ruth Cook and Herbert Meehan Sr. He spent his early years growing up in New York before moving to Washington, DC for his senior year of high school. After graduation, he began working for Western Electric. In 1956, he was drafted into the United States Army and served honorably until his discharge in 1958.

In 1959, Ed began a long and distinguished career with the Associated Press, where he worked for 38 years before retiring in 1997. His dedication and steady presence earned him the respect of colleagues across the country.

In 1955, while in Louisville, Kentucky, Ed met the love of his life, Doris Jean Borst, at Moons Bar. They were married in 1957 and over the next 13 years welcomed six children. The young family lived in Texas, New York, and Indianapolis before permanently settling in Louisville in 1967.

The Meehan household was filled with love and plenty of laughter. Ed was known for his wonderfully dry sense of humor, keeping family, friends, and coworkers entertained with his trademark deadpan delivery. Having grown up in a home where love and affection were scarce, Ed was determined to build something different. He never missed an opportunity to tell Doris, his children, and his grandchildren how much he loved them and how lucky he was to have them. His steady devotion and quiet warmth defined his life.
